- Record number of people waiting for NHS diagnostic tests in England
A record 1.92 million patients in England are waiting for NHS diagnostic tests, with one in five waiting over six weeks. The waiting list has increased by 500,000 since 2022 and is 83% higher than pre-pandemic levels, projected to reach 2 million by March 2027.
